Cua Driver macOS Desktop Automation
When to use
- User wants to automate macOS desktop apps (browsers, dev tools, etc.)
- Need to click buttons, type text, or interact with web pages programmatically
- macOS native Automation (AppleScript/cliclick) is blocked by OS restrictions
- Want background (non-focus-stealing) desktop control

Installation
/bin/bash -c "$(curl -fsSL https://raw.githubusercontent.com/trycua/cua/main/libs/cua-driver/scripts/install.sh)"
Permissions Setup
After installation, grant two macOS permissions:
- Accessibility — System Settings > Privacy & Security > Accessibility > tick CuaDriver
- Screen Recording — System Settings > Privacy & Security > Screen Recording > tick CuaDriver
Check status:
cua-driver permissions status
Trigger permission dialogs:
cua-driver permissions grant
Core Workflow
1. List running apps
cua-driver call list_apps
2. Launch app in background (no focus steal)
cua-driver call launch_app '{"bundle_id":"com.google.Chrome","urls":["https://gemini.google.com/app"]}'
Useful flags:
creates_new_application_instance: true— force new instance for concurrent sessionsurls— array of URLs/file paths to open
3. List windows to find window_id
cua-driver call list_windows '{"pid":<PID>}'
cua-driver call list_windows '{"on_screen_only":true}'
4. Snapshot + get UI tree (element_index)
cua-driver call get_window_state '{"pid":<PID>,"window_id":<WID>}'
Use query to filter large trees:
cua-driver call get_window_state '{"pid":<PID>,"window_id":<WID>,"query":"button|input|search"}'
5. Click by element_index
cua-driver call click '{"pid":<PID>,"window_id":<WID>,"element_index":<N>}'
6. Type text
cua-driver call type_text '{"pid":<PID>,"text":"Hello world"}'
7. Keyboard shortcuts
cua-driver call press_key '{"pid":<PID>,"key":"return"}'
cua-driver call hotkey '{"pid":<PID>,"keys":["cmd","c"]}'
Web Page Automation (Critical Path)
For interacting with web pages, element_index + type_text often fail due to web component shadow DOMs.
Enable JavaScript Apple Events (one-time per browser)
echo '{"action":"enable_javascript_apple_events","bundle_id":"com.google.Chrome","user_has_confirmed_enabling":true}' | cua-driver call page
This restarts the browser.
Execute JavaScript directly in the page
Method A — Short JS (inline):
echo '{"pid":<PID>,"window_id":<WID>,"action":"execute_javascript","javascript":"document.title"}' | cua-driver call page
Method B — Long JS (file → stdin pipe, preferred):
# Write JS to file first, then pipe via python for proper JSON escaping
cat /tmp/script.js | python3 -c "
import sys, json
js = sys.stdin.read()
payload = json.dumps({'pid': <PID>, 'window_id': <WID>, 'action': 'execute_javascript', 'javascript': js})
with open('/tmp/payload.json', 'w') as f:
f.write(payload)
" && cat /tmp/payload.json | cua-driver call page
Method C — AppleScript fallback (for Safari when page tool times out):
osascript -e 'tell application "Safari" to do JavaScript (read posix file "/tmp/script.js") in current tab of window 1'
Other page actions
echo '{"pid":<PID>,"window_id":<WID>,"action":"get_text"}' | cua-driver call page
echo '{"pid":<PID>,"window_id":<WID>,"action":"query_dom","css_selector":"button"}' | cua-driver call page
React SPA Text Input Strategy (e.g. X.com, Medium)
For React controlled components, standard textContent assignment doesn't trigger React's state update. Use this 3-layer approach:
Layer 1 — execCommand('insertText'): Best for React Draft.js editors (X.com compose box).
const el = document.querySelector('[data-testid="tweetTextarea_0"]');
el.focus();
const sel = window.getSelection();
const range = document.createRange();
range.selectNodeContents(el);
sel.removeAllRanges();
sel.addRange(range);
document.execCommand('insertText', false, tweetText);
Layer 2 — Cua type_text (method='key_events'): Cua's type_text tool synthesises CGEvent keystrokes. Works when JS execCommand fails but may cause character duplication on SPA inputs. Use delay_ms: 10 for stability.
# Step 1: Click the input area first (use screenshot+vision to find pixel coords)
cua-driver call click '{"pid":<PID>,"window_id":<WID>,"x":<X>,"y":<Y>}'
# Step 2: Type text via keystroke synthesis
cua-driver call type_text '{"pid":<PID>,"text":"Your tweet content here","delay_ms":10}'
Layer 3 — ClipboardEvent paste: Dispatches a programmatic paste event that React Draft.js recognizes.
const dataTransfer = new DataTransfer();
dataTransfer.setData('text/plain', tweetText);
el.dispatchEvent(new ClipboardEvent('paste', {
bubbles: true, cancelable: true, clipboardData: dataTransfer
}));

Common Pitfalls
- Shell quoting: When passing JSON with long JS strings, prefer stdin piping.
- element_index is per-snapshot: Always call
get_window_statebefore using element_index. - Web apps ignore AX type_text: Chromium/Electron web inputs often don't implement kAXSelectedText.
- After "Allow JS Apple Events": Chrome restarts with a NEW pid.
- list_windows can return no windows: Some Electron apps report 0 windows on main PID but have windows on child Renderer process PID.
- hotkey vs press_key: Use
hotkeyfor keyboard shortcuts (more reliable on Electron apps). - Screenshot capture: v0.5.3
get_window_statedoes NOT include screenshot despitecapture_mode. Use macOSscreencapture -x /tmp/screen.pngas fallback.
